Impact of Sleep on Metabolic rate



When it concerns weight management, understanding the influence of sleep on metabolic process is crucial. Rest plays a substantial role in managing your body's metabolic rate, which is the procedure of transforming food into power. Throughout sleep, your body services repairing cells, synthesizing hormones, and regulating numerous bodily features. Lack of sleep can disrupt these processes, causing imbalances in metabolism.

Research study has revealed that insufficient rest can impact your metabolic rate by altering hormone levels related to hunger and appetite. Particularly, not enough rest can result in a rise in ghrelin, a hormonal agent that promotes cravings, and a reduction in leptin, a hormonal agent that suppresses appetite. This hormonal inequality can lead to overindulging and desires for high-calorie foods, which can sabotage your weight management goals.

To optimize your metabolic process and support your weight management trip, focus on obtaining enough high quality rest each evening. Aim for 7-9 hours of sleep to help regulate your metabolism, manage your cravings, and improve your total health. Role of Sleep in Hormonal Agent Regulation



As you delve deeper into the connection in between sleep and weight-loss, it ends up being apparent that the duty of sleep in hormone guideline is an essential aspect to think about. Rest plays a crucial duty in the policy of different hormonal agents that affect hunger and metabolic rate. One important hormonal agent affected by rest is leptin, which helps manage power balance by hindering hunger. Lack of sleep can result in lower degrees of leptin, making you really feel hungrier and possibly resulting in overeating.

Furthermore, rest deprivation can disrupt the production of ghrelin, another hormone that promotes cravings. When ghrelin degrees are elevated because of poor sleep, you might experience stronger yearnings for high-calorie foods.


Furthermore, not enough sleep can impact insulin sensitivity, which is essential for controling blood sugar levels. Poor sleep practices can cause insulin resistance, raising the threat of weight gain and kind 2 diabetic issues.

Influence of Sleep on Food Cravings



Rest plays a significant duty in influencing your food yearnings. When you don't obtain adequate rest, your body experiences disturbances in the hormonal agents that regulate appetite and volume. This inequality can cause a boost in ghrelin, the hormone that boosts appetite, while lowering leptin, the hormone that signifies fullness.
